Abstract

The invention provides methods for changing the metabolic pathways of micro-organisms in the presence of a certain carbon source and uses of such changes, as well as micro-organisms and uses of such changes, as well as micro-organisms produced by these methods. In a preferred embodiment the invention provides new yeast strains with improved biomass yields, a process to obtain these yeasts and the potential application of these yeasts are provided. The biomass yield is improved by the introduction into a yeast of a DNA construct conferring altered expression of a gene encoding a protein controlling transcription of a number of glucose-repressed genes. The yeasts are less sensitive to glucose repression, resulting in an increase in respiratory capacity, reduction of ethanol production and increased conversion of sugar into biomass.
